// 本类只用于数据库连接及关闭操作
package dbc ;
import java.sql.* ;
public class DataBaseConnection
{
// 属性
// 定义数据库操作的常量、对象
// 数据库驱动程序
private final String DBDRIVER = "oracle.jdbc.driver.OracleDriver" ;
// 数据库连接地址
private final String DBURL = "jdbc:oracle:thin:@192.168.1.134:1521:zhpt" ;
// 数据库用户名
private final String DBUSER = "limeng" ;
// 数据库连接密码
private final String DBPASSWORD = "limeng" ;
// 声明一个数据库连接对象
private Connection conn = null ;
// 在构造方法之中连接数据库
public DataBaseConnection()
{
try
{
// 加载驱动程序
Class.forName(DBDRIVER) ;
System.out.println("驱动已加载");
// 连接数据库
conn = DriverManager.getConnection(DBURL,DBUSER,DBPASSWORD) ;
System.out.println("数据库已连接");
}
catch (Exception e)
{
System.out.println(e) ;
}
}
// 返回一个数据库连接
public Connection getConnection()
{
/// 返回连接对象
return this.conn ;
}
// 关闭数据库连接
public void close()
{
try
{
this.conn.close() ;
System.out.println("驱动已关闭");
}
catch (Exception e)
{
e.printStackTrace();
}
}
};